Massey Ferguson 6465 Tractor Data
The Massey Ferguson 6465 tractor is engineered to meet the demanding needs of modern agriculture. With its blend of power, efficiency, and advanced features, it has become a popular choice among farmers. Below, we delve into the detailed specifications that define this robust machine.
Engine Specifications
The engine of the Massey Ferguson 6465 is a critical component that drives its performance. Here are the key specifications:
Specification | Details |
---|---|
Engine Type | 4-cylinder turbocharged diesel |
Horsepower | 105 hp (78.5 kW) |
Displacement | 4.4 liters |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 200 liters |
Transmission Type | Power Shift |
Number of Gears | 16 forward and 16 reverse |
Dimensions and Weight
Understanding the dimensions and weight of the tractor is essential for assessing its suitability for various tasks. Here’s a breakdown:
Specification | Details |
---|---|
Overall Length | 4,320 mm |
Overall Width | 2,200 mm |
Overall Height | 2,740 mm |
Wheelbase | 2,400 mm |
Weight (without ballast) | 4,200 kg |
Weight (with ballast) | 5,500 kg |
Working Specifications
The working capabilities of the Massey Ferguson 6465 make it a versatile tool on the farm. Here are the relevant specifications:
Specification | Details |
---|---|
Max Lift Capacity | 3,000 kg |
Hydraulic System Type | Open center |
PTO Type | Independent |
PTO Speed | 540/1000 RPM |
Number of Hydraulic Remotes | 4 |
Steering Type | Hydrostatic |

Problems and Recommendations for the Massey Ferguson 6465 Tractor
While the Massey Ferguson 6465 tractor is a robust machine designed for efficiency and versatility, like any piece of equipment, it is not without its challenges. Understanding these potential problems and having recommendations at hand can help operators maintain optimal performance and longevity.
Common Problems
Despite its reputation, users have reported several issues that can arise with the Massey Ferguson 6465. Here are some of the most common problems:
- Hydraulic System Issues: Users have occasionally experienced leaks or reduced performance in the hydraulic system, which can affect lifting capacity and overall functionality.
- Electrical Problems: Some operators have reported electrical faults, such as issues with the battery or alternator, leading to starting problems or malfunctioning lights.
- Transmission Concerns: There have been instances of transmission slipping or difficulty in shifting gears, which can hinder the tractor’s performance during critical tasks.
- Engine Overheating: In some cases, the engine may overheat, particularly under heavy loads or in extreme weather conditions, leading to potential damage if not addressed promptly.
- Wear and Tear on Tires: Given the tractor’s weight and usage, tire wear can be accelerated, requiring regular inspection and replacement to ensure optimal traction and stability.
Recommendations for Maintenance and Troubleshooting
To mitigate these problems and ensure the Massey Ferguson 6465 operates smoothly, consider the following recommendations:
Regular Maintenance
- Perform routine checks on the hydraulic system for leaks and ensure fluid levels are adequate.
- Inspect electrical components regularly, including the battery and wiring, to prevent starting issues.
- Change the engine oil and filters as per the manufacturer’s guidelines to maintain engine health.
- Monitor the transmission fluid levels and look for signs of contamination or wear.
- Check tire pressure and tread regularly to avoid premature wear and ensure safety.
Addressing Specific Issues
- If hydraulic issues arise, consider consulting a professional for repairs or replacing worn components.
- For electrical problems, conduct a thorough inspection of the wiring and connections; replace any damaged parts.
- In case of transmission slipping, check the fluid levels and consider a professional assessment if the problem persists.
- To prevent engine overheating, ensure the cooling system is functioning correctly and that the radiator is clean.
- Replace tires when tread wear reaches critical levels to maintain traction and prevent accidents.
